Pull Request Overview
This PR implements progress callback support for FileClient2 file operations and updates the associated type annotations.
- Introduces progress callbacks in file read and write operations.
- Updates type hints using the new union and list syntax.
- Adjusts test cases and bumps the version and changelog.
Reviewed Changes
Copilot reviewed 4 out of 4 changed files in this pull request and generated 1 comment.
| File | Description |
|---|---|
| tests/application/file.py | Adds tests to validate progress callback functionality. |
| pycyphal/application/file.py | Implements progress callbacks and updates type annotations. |
| pycyphal/_version.py | Bumps version from 1.22.1 to 1.23.0. |
| CHANGELOG.rst | Updates changelog to document progress callback support. |
